With most things on the NHS, what you get is a direct result of how much you chase and how open you are to talking. The phrase ‘shy bairns get nowt’ comes to mind.

tbh midwives are generally quite poor with these things, and things aren’t often linked up. Unless you are directly asking for a referral to perinatal, things might not get done.

But you can do it yourself. If you google ‘perinatal mental health + <local NHS trust>’ there will be a number or form. Self refer yourself.

They will do an assessment. Depending on your needs- there will then be CBT on offer, medication, extra reassurance appointments with midwives or mental health nurses, sometimes extra scans and also it will feed into your birthing plan if there are additional requirements such as a private room needed for a partner to stay.

my fundal measurement jumped up two centiles in 3 weeks 😂 from just above 50th to the 97th. The general rule with centiles (and will be the same when baby is born and measured along growth centiles) is that one centile should be followed all the way along to show steady growth and is an easy way for health professionals to notice a fast/slow growth or decline. So if you were on the 50th centile for example it would be expected you would be 50th centile at each appointment.

my midwife explained that it could just be that they had caught baby in a growth spurt or awkward position, or it could be that the baby is long (my partner is 6’4 🙃) OR it could be more important things which will need monitored like gestational diabetes or too much amniotic fluid.

Luckily everything at my scan was fine she’s 49th centile for weight so perfectly average but she is going to be a long baby 😂

Personally I think the fact I was bloated and constipated the day of my appointment also didn’t help!!!! The sonographer basically said I may require a growth scan each time my bump is measured as it’s sitting at such a high centile just to keep monitoring her, although they are pretty sure it’s her legs causing the problem 😂
